perf evsel: Add has_callchain() helper to make code more compact/clear
Its common to have the (evsel->attr.sample_type & PERF_SAMPLE_CALLCHAIN), so add an evsel__has_callchain(evsel) helper. This will actually get more uses as we check that instead of symbol_conf.use_callchain in places where that produces the same result but makes this decision to be more fine grained, per evsel.
